O R D E R
The Civil Revision Petition has been filed praying to direct the Court below for speedy disposal of the First Appeal No.76 of 2020 on the file of the Additional District Judge-III, Salem.
2. The petitioner herein who is the one of the petitioner in O.A. No. 16 of 1988 and O.A. No.22 of 1990 before the Joint Commissioner, H.R. & C.E. Salem and the same was disposed of after 18 years by order dated 11.05.2005. Against which a revision in S.M.R. No.5 of 2005 was filed in which the aforesaid order was set aside after 8 years by order dated 09.04.2013. Aggrieved by the order of setting aside, the petitioner and 7th respondent herein have filed O.A. No.163 of 2013 before the SubCourt, Sankari. The same was disposed of after 6 years by Judgment dated 09.08.2019.
3. Being dissatisfied with the aforesaid Judgment dated 09.08.2019, the petitioner and the 7th respondent herein have filed First Appeal in A.S. No.76 of 2020 before the Additional District Judge-III, Salem on 23.03.2020. Even after passing 33 years, no finality has been attained in this case due to the pendency of the First Appeal in A.S. No.76 of 2020. Hence, this Civil Revision Petition is filed.
4. On a perusal of the record, the petitioner is waiting for 33 years for solving the dispute and settlement of this Case. However, the petitioner has filed the First Appeal in A.S. No.76 of 2020 on 23.03.2020. In view of the pandemic of Covid 19, the State Government imposed lock down to contain the Corona virus pandemic. At that time, the Lower Courts were facing many hurdles in the speedy disposal of the cases and still protocol of Covid19 is following throughout the State. While the First appeal has been listed only on 09.12.2020 before the Lower Court, the petitioner preferring this Civil Revision Petition for direction to dispose of the First Appeal in A.S.No.76 of 2020 within time frame cannot be accepted as there are old cases pending which shall be given priority.
In such circumstances, this Court do not think it proper to fix a time frame for disposal of the case which is only of the year 2020. 5.In the result, the Revision petition stands dismissed. Consequently connected miscellaneous petition is closed if any.
